isn't that bad. use a 1/2 din pocket underneath, or fab something of your own.

power, accessory, illumination can all be found behind the radio (ground the unit to the metal brackets that hold it) then run the wires to the back of the car where the amplifier is and you're good to go.

Metra will be coming out with a double DIN stereo kit for the 92-00 SC300/400 in a few weeks. The part number will be 95-8157B for the double DIN kit and for the single DIN kit... 99-8157B. Possibly by mid December.
